数据库收缩有什么好处
-
数据库收缩是一种优化数据库性能和空间利用的操作。它可以带来以下好处:
-
节省存储空间:数据库收缩可以去除不再使用的空间,减少数据库文件的大小。这对于存储容量有限的系统特别重要,可以节省硬盘空间,并且减少备份和恢复的时间。
-
提高查询性能:当数据库文件变得庞大时,查询性能可能会下降。通过收缩数据库,可以减少磁盘IO操作,提高查询的响应时间。收缩数据库还可以减少索引的碎片化,提高索引的效率。
-
优化数据库性能:数据库收缩可以优化数据库的性能,提高数据库的整体性能。收缩数据库可以重新组织数据,优化数据的存储结构,提高数据的访问效率。
-
提高备份和恢复的效率:当数据库文件变得庞大时,备份和恢复的时间会变长。通过收缩数据库,可以减少备份和恢复的时间,提高系统的可用性。
-
减少数据库维护的工作量:数据库收缩可以减少数据库的维护工作量。当数据库文件变得庞大时,数据库维护的时间和精力也会增加。通过收缩数据库,可以减少数据库维护的工作量,提高数据库管理员的效率。
总之,数据库收缩可以节省存储空间,提高查询性能,优化数据库性能,提高备份和恢复的效率,减少数据库维护的工作量。这些好处对于提高系统的可用性和性能非常重要。因此,数据库收缩是数据库管理中一个重要的操作。
1年前 -
-
数据库收缩是指通过压缩数据库文件来减少其占用的磁盘空间。数据库收缩的主要好处包括:
-
节省磁盘空间:数据库收缩可以减少数据库文件的大小,从而节省磁盘空间。这对于那些需要频繁备份或者存储大量数据的系统来说尤为重要。
-
提高性能:数据库收缩可以减少磁盘IO操作的数量,从而提高数据库的读写性能。当数据库文件变得较大时,读取和写入数据会变得更加耗时,而收缩数据库可以减少这种耗时。
-
优化查询速度:当数据库文件较大时,查询数据可能需要更长的时间。收缩数据库可以减少查询的响应时间,提高查询速度。这对于那些需要频繁进行复杂查询的系统来说尤为重要。
-
提高备份和恢复效率:数据库收缩可以减少备份和恢复操作的时间和资源消耗。当数据库文件较大时,备份和恢复操作会变得更加耗时,并且需要更多的磁盘空间。而通过收缩数据库,可以减少备份和恢复的时间和空间需求。
-
提高数据安全性:数据库收缩可以减少数据库文件的大小,从而减少数据泄露的风险。当数据库文件较大时,如果数据泄露,可能会导致更多的数据暴露。而通过收缩数据库,可以减少这种风险。
综上所述,数据库收缩可以节省磁盘空间,提高性能和查询速度,提高备份和恢复效率,提高数据安全性。因此,数据库收缩具有重要的好处,对于数据库管理和性能优化来说是必不可少的操作。
1年前 -
-
数据库收缩是指通过压缩数据库文件来减少其占用的磁盘空间。数据库收缩有以下几个好处:
-
节省磁盘空间:数据库收缩可以删除数据库文件中的未使用空间,从而减少数据库文件的大小。这样可以节省磁盘空间,特别是对于大型数据库来说,收缩可以帮助减少数据库的存储需求。
-
提高数据库性能:收缩数据库可以提高数据库的性能。当数据库文件较大时,数据库的读取和写入操作可能会变慢,因为数据库管理系统需要处理更多的数据。通过收缩数据库,可以减少磁盘IO操作,加快数据库的读写速度,从而提高数据库的性能。
-
优化备份和恢复过程:数据库收缩可以减少备份和恢复数据库所需的时间。较小的数据库文件可以更快地备份和恢复,从而提高数据的可用性和可靠性。
-
提高查询效率:收缩数据库可以提高查询效率。较小的数据库文件可以减少查询的响应时间,因为数据库管理系统需要处理的数据量更少。
数据库收缩的操作流程一般包括以下几个步骤:
-
备份数据库:在进行数据库收缩之前,应该先备份数据库。这是为了防止在收缩过程中出现意外情况导致数据丢失。
-
确定收缩方案:根据实际需求和数据库的特点,确定数据库收缩的方案。可以选择使用数据库管理系统提供的收缩功能,或者使用第三方工具进行收缩。
-
收缩数据库:根据收缩方案,执行数据库收缩操作。具体的操作方法会因数据库管理系统的不同而有所差异。一般来说,可以通过执行SQL语句或使用图形化界面工具来进行收缩。
-
验证数据库:在收缩完成后,需要验证数据库是否正常运行。可以进行一些常见的操作,如查询、插入、更新等,以确保数据库没有出现问题。
需要注意的是,数据库收缩可能会导致一些副作用,如增加数据库维护的工作量、增加数据库管理系统的负载等。因此,在进行数据库收缩之前,应该仔细评估其对系统的影响,确保能够获得实际的好处。
1年前 -